What is PMI-ACP?

The PMI-ACP or Project Management Institute-Agile Certified Practitioner is a globally recognized certification for agile practitioners. PMI-ACP covers a broad spectrum of agile methodologies, unlike other agile certifications, including Scrum, Kanban, Lean, and more.

Is the PMI-ACP Certification for You?

The PMI-ACP certification is designed for Agile practitioners who want to prove their knowledge and skills in Agile project management. The certification covers various Agile methodologies, including Scrum, Kanban, Lean, and XP. It also covers Agile principles and practices, such as continuous integration, iterative and incremental development,  and customer collaboration.

If you are part of an Agile team or your organization is adopting Agile practices, then PMI-ACP certification can be a suitable option. PMI-ACP credential is evidence of your practical, hands-on experience and expertise in Agile project management.

How Should You Obtain the PMI-ACP Certification?

To obtain PMI-ACP certification, you must pass the certification exam, which comprises 120 multiple-choice questions, and you get three hours to complete it.

After acquiring the certification, you must earn 30 Professional Development Units (PDUs) in Agile topics every three years to maintain your PMI-ACP credential.

ACP is an acronym for Agile Certified Practitioner. Project Management Institute PMI provides this certification, and hence it is PMI-ACP. ACP Certification provides a high level of professional honor as it is a combination of agile training working on Agile projects and examining Agile fundamentals and tools. This certification is globally accepted and aids people in discussing the requirements of associations that depend on certified Agile practitioners to apply their diversified skills to move the projects efficiently.

Who Should Get PMI-ACP Certified?

As Agile methodologies become more broadly adopted across industries, the requirement for certified and qualified project managers will grow.

The PMI-ACP certification may request to the following types of professionals:

  • Professionals who use agile practices in projects.
  • Team members whose organization has adopted, or is planning to adopt, an agile approach.
  • Managers who wish to broaden their experience and versatility as project managers.
  • Professionals who require to adapt more quickly to basic business needs.
  • Managers looking to apply a value-driven and people-driven approach to projects.
  • Those who want further to advance their professional career path as a project manager.

The Future of Project Management

Preparing yourself for a real-world Agile Project Management role is not an easy thing to do:

  • The role that an Agile Project Manager plays in the real world is not well-defined.
  • It is even somewhat suspect that there is a role for an Agile Project Manager at all in an actual Agile project at the team level.
  • Agile is going to cause a significant transformation of the project management profession over some time. PMI-ACP is only the first move towards making that transformation.
  • It is an excellent PMI-ACP certification, and it is a step in the right direction, but it is only a test of general Agile and Lean knowledge.
  • It does not address the primary hurdle many project managers face in learning how to combine Agile and traditional project management principles and practices in the correct proportions to fit a given situation.

PMI Agile Practitioner Certification: Career with Large Array of Agile Practitioner
PMI-ACP is one of the few certifications which meets the methodological limits and does not concentrate on only one of the methods, usually Scrum. Agile, on the other hand, is an overall structure that is a collection of techniques such as Scrum, XP, Lean, Kanban, Chrystal Clear, DSDM, and more.

Most companies do to use multiple or a combination of these methodologies, so the PMI-ACP certification gives more comprehensive coverage of these tools, skills, and knowledge areas.

The PMI-ACP certification requires a demonstration of experience with Agile instead of being training related only. Instead of merely attending training and being certified referred to as a certificate in the certification arena, you have to show experience with Agile and pass a thorough examination with an accredited certification body.

As a licensed organization, PMI is credible, and the best positioned to bring some uniformity and certification rigor to what is now a relatively young and inconsistent field.

PMI-ACP: Global Recognition

The Project Management Institute (PMI), is known worldwide as a certified and accredited institution, making your PMI-ACP certification valuable and helpful in many fields and job positions. PMI also needs a certain amount of real-world experience and evaluates that experience before granting certification. This, combined with continuing education obligations, means that your certification gives a message to employers that you are experienced, dedicated, and able to do the job.
